首页 | 本学科首页   官方微博 | 高级检索  
     检索      

分段堆排序算法及其时间复杂度分析
引用本文:马国峰,耿长青.分段堆排序算法及其时间复杂度分析[J].郑州铁路职业技术学院学报,2008,20(2):30-32.
作者姓名:马国峰  耿长青
作者单位:郑州铁路职业技术学院,河南郑州,450052
摘    要:堆排序是一个高效的排序算法,但它对基本有序数据却不占优势。针对这一问题,通过对传统堆排序算法的分析,介绍了一种适用于基本有序数据的分段堆排序算法,给出了算法思想、算法描述和时间复杂度分析,并用C语言实现算法。算法分析表明,在被排序数据基本有序时,可明显减少重建堆过程中的比较次数,有效降低了算法的时间复杂度。

关 键 词:  堆排序  分段堆排序  时间复杂度
修稿时间:2007年5月10日
本文献已被 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号